Tharisa raises chrome output, says prices on downtrend

Cyprus-headquartered Tharisa produced 334,000 tonnes of chrome concentrate in the third fiscal quarter through June, up 8.2% on-quarter but down -11% on-year. The average cif China contract price of metallurgical grade chrome concentrate rose 7.4% on-quarter to $174/tonne, but this was down -10% on-year.
